public static class SummaryListDto.Calc
extends java.lang.Object
修飾子とタイプ | クラスと説明 |
---|---|
static class |
SummaryListDto.Calc.Condition |
修飾子とタイプ | フィールドと説明 |
---|---|
static java.util.List<java.lang.String> |
functions |
java.lang.String |
result
計算結果.
|
修飾子とタイプ | メソッドと説明 |
---|---|
void |
clear()
演算結果をクリアする
|
SummaryListDto.Calc |
condition(java.lang.String condition) |
static SummaryListDto.Calc |
count(java.lang.String attrId) |
static SummaryListDto.Calc |
distinct(java.lang.String attrId)
重複を排除したJSONArray文字列を求める.
|
void |
execute(java.lang.String column,
java.lang.String value) |
static java.lang.String |
getFunctionName(java.lang.String function,
SaigaiTaskDBLang lang) |
static SummaryListDto.Calc |
max(java.lang.String attrId) |
static SummaryListDto.Calc |
parse(java.lang.String str,
java.util.Map<java.lang.String,java.lang.String> attrNameMap)
演算文字列をパースして取得します.
|
static SummaryListDto.Calc |
sum(java.lang.String attrId) |
public java.lang.String result
public static java.util.List<java.lang.String> functions
public SummaryListDto.Calc condition(java.lang.String condition)
public static java.lang.String getFunctionName(java.lang.String function, SaigaiTaskDBLang lang)
public static SummaryListDto.Calc max(java.lang.String attrId)
public static SummaryListDto.Calc sum(java.lang.String attrId)
public static SummaryListDto.Calc count(java.lang.String attrId)
public static SummaryListDto.Calc distinct(java.lang.String attrId)
public static SummaryListDto.Calc parse(java.lang.String str, java.util.Map<java.lang.String,java.lang.String> attrNameMap)
str
- 演算文字列attrNameMap
- 属性IDから属性名称が得られるMappublic void execute(java.lang.String column, java.lang.String value)
public void clear()